How to Calculate Acre-Feet
An acre-foot represents the amount of water it would take to cover an acre of land 12 inches deep. The term is commonly used in irrigation and water resource management to allocate water resources and to calculate the volume of water in reservoirs and other bodies of water. Because acre-feet are measures of volume, you will need to know the surface area and the average depth of a body of water to calculate the number of acre-feet it contains.

Determine the surface area of the reservoir. If the reservoir is roughly rectangular, measure the length and the width in feet. Multiply the length times the width to find the surface area in square feet. For circular bodies of water, calculate the surface area in feet with the formula "radius x radius x 3.14." Find the average depth of the body of water. Take measurements in feet uniformly throughout the water body, and average the results to find the average depth.

Multiply the surface area by the average depth to find the number of cubic feet in the reservoir.

Divide the number of cubic feet in the reservoir by the number of cubic feet in an acre-foot (43,560) to find the number of acre-feet in the reservoir. For example, if the reservoir contains 100,000 cubic feet of water, divide 100,000 by 43,560 to get the result of 2.3 acre-feet.

Tips & Warnings
One acre-foot equals 43,560 cubic feet, 325,851 gallons, 1,233,482 liters or 1,233 cubic meters.
